Used or Reconditioned — Which Verso Engine to Buy?

Used Verso engines

Used engines are a cost-effective option for older Verso models, particularly XP20 and early AR10 generations. For newer AR10 models (2009–2018), low-mileage used units often provide the best value. All used engines are compression-tested and photographed before dispatch.

Reconditioned Verso engines

Reconditioned units are recommended for high-mileage diesel engines, particularly the 1AD-FTV (2006–2014) which may benefit from new injectors and turbo components. For the BMW-sourced N47 diesels (2014–2018), a reconditioned unit with updated timing chain components is strongly advised. Petrol engines are generally robust but may need attention to ignition and cooling components as they age.

Verso Engines Through the Generations

Verso

Verso 2001-2018

The first-generation Verso (XP20, 2001–2004) launched as the Corolla Verso with a straightforward engine range: 1.6 3ZZ-FE and 1.8 1ZZ-FE VVT-i petrols, plus the 2.0 1CD-FTV D-4D diesel — Toyota's first D-4D in a UK MPV. The second-generation (AR10, 2004–2009) carried over the petrol engines and introduced the 1AD-FTV diesel in 2006, replacing the 1CD-FTV. The facelifted AR10 (2009–2018) brought new Valvematic petrols: 1.6 1ZR-FAE and 1.8 2ZR-FAE, with the diesel range continuing as 1AD-FTV until 2014, when BMW-sourced N47-based units (1WW, 2WW) took over. Production ceased in 2018 with no direct successor.

Verso Engine Buying FAQs

A

A: The Verso was offered with several engine families across its production run. Petrol engines included the 1.6 3ZZ-FE VVT-i (2001–2009), 1.8 1ZZ-FE VVT-i (2001–2009), 1.6 1ZR-FAE Valvematic (2009–2018), and 1.8 2ZR-FAE Valvematic (2009–2018). Diesel engines included the 2.0 D-4D units: 1CD-FTV (2001–2006), 1AD-FTV (2006–2014), and from 2014, BMW-sourced N47-based units (1WW and 2WW).

A

A: Check your V5C registration document — the engine code is listed in Section 4 (Vehicle details). For 2001–2009 models, common codes include 3ZZ-FE (1.6 petrol), 1ZZ-FE (1.8 petrol), and 1CD-FTV (2.0 diesel, 2001–2006). For 2006–2014 models, look for 1AD-FTV (2.0 diesel). For 2014–2018 models with BMW-sourced diesels, look for 1WW (1.6) or 2WW (2.0). For 2009–2018 petrol Valvematic models, look for 1ZR-FAE (1.6) or 2ZR-FAE (1.8). You can also use an online reg-checker service (e.g., the DVLA vehicle enquiry service).

A

A: This depends on your budget and the age of your vehicle. For newer AR10 models (2009–2018), used engines with low mileage are often the most cost-effective option. For the 1AD-FTV diesel (2006–2014), high-mileage examples may benefit from a reconditioned unit with new injectors and turbo components. The BMW-sourced N47 diesels (2014–2018) have known timing chain concerns — a reconditioned unit with updated chain components is recommended for higher-mileage examples. Petrol engines are generally robust but may need attention to ignition and cooling components as they age.
